Once the only survivor of a shipwreck washed up on a small, uninhabited island. It happened. He then prayed feverishly for God to somehow rescue him, and every day he scanned the horizon for help, but none seemed forthcoming. Things seemed so silent except for the sound of gulls that like to steal whatever they can when you’re not looking. 

“God, where are you when I keep crying out to You?” Totally exhausted feeling famished, he eventually managed to eruct a little hut for protection from the elements out of driftwood. It shielded him from the IR and UV rays of the sun, Yes, it helped against the rain and other elements, and to store his few possessions. But then one day, after scavenging for food, he arrived home to find his little hut in flames, the smoke rolling up to the sky. 

The worst had happened; everything was lost. He was stung with grief and anger. "God, how could you do this to me!" he cried.

Early the next day, however, he was awakened by the sound of a ship that was approaching the island. It had come to rescue him. "How did you know I was here?" asked the weary man of his rescuers. "We saw your smoke signal," they replied.

The Christian life is often filled with suffering too. Not just JOY in fellowshipping with Jesus and our forever family. We have blessings and so called set backs. It is so easy to get discouraged when things are going apparently bad for us. But we shouldn't lose heart, because God is at work in our lives, even in the midst of persecutions, trails, pain, loss and suffering.

Remember this next time your little erected hut on the sand is burning to the ground--it just may be a smoke signal that summons in the grace of God to rescue.
